KUCHING: The Kuching North City Commission (DBKU) will introduce a new agenda for 2013.

Kuching North Datuk Bandar Datuk Abang Abdul Wahap Abang Julai, who revealed this yesterday, said the new agenda would see some changes in the commission to further enhance its services.

Speaking at DBKU’s monthly gathering, he stressed that the new agenda would not be able to achieve its objectives without the close cooperation of staff.

“The 2013 agenda is one of the efforts for us to move forward. You would see some changes which are necessary to ensure we could further improve DBKU,” he said after inspecting the parade of officers and personnel from four enforcement divisions.

He said DBKU would continue to give its personnel relevant training to help staff carry out their responsibilities more effectively.

Abang Wahap also congratulated staff who were promoted for their excellent performance.

“The promotion means that you are entrusted by DBKU to carry out your jobs. Apart from continuing to deliver your quality of work, you must hold your responsibility correctly and should not abuse your power.”

The promotions also served to encourage other staff to work hard in order to earn the recognition, he added.
